Photorespiration, usually occurs in
Options:
Solution:
2099 Upvotes
Verified Answer
The correct answer is:
three cell organelles
In photorespiration uptake of oxygen and evolution of carbon dioxide are light dependent. RuBP carboxylase acts as RuBP oxygenase. Photorespiration occurs in chloroplast and requires the help of peroxisomes and mitochondrion.
